Cardoso – Why Lethlaku Wasn’t On The Bench
Share on FacebookShare on Twitter

Mamelodi Sundowns head coach Miguel Cardoso has insisted he cannot take all his players in a matchday squad when quizzed about Kutlwano Lethlaku’s absence.

Lethlaku, 19, has been at the centre of massive transfer speculation, with his agent Mathew Moore telling this publication Sundowns have received a second lucrative offer from a club in Portugal for his services.

However, Sundowns seem unwilling to sell their young prodigy, with Lethlaku starting the last two league matches. However, on Saturday, Lethlaku was not in the squad against Orlando Pirates, but Cardoso insisted it’s because he can only select so many of his players for a matchday.

“The other day, I listened to some coach, I don’t know who it was, but he went to Mr. [Gianni] Infantino and asked him if we can put 20 players on the bench like in the [Club] World Cup, or bring all the squad,” he stated.

“You cannot ask me about Thapelo Maseko and make a drum out of that, and then ask me about Kutlwano [Lethlaku], and make a drum out of Kutlwano, because there’s someone that needs to stay out.

“I cannot bring [Siyabonga] Mabena. If not Mabena would not be on the bench you would be asking me about Mabena.

“So, it seems that there’s always a question, and I’m not taking it personal. I’m just [explaining], but even the people and the fans, they are always relating with what we didn’t do. It is impossible to… [play everyone].

“Kutlwano played on Wednesday in the first 11. Someone… Pitso played first 11 and today he is not on the bench. But it is not because they are not on the bench that we don’t trust them, or they are out of whatever for my thoughts or the team development process. No, no! It’s just because I have to take 18 and I have really to just take 18. I cannot take more.

“Otherwise, they would be all inside. And we don’t know. Because sometimes before the match, you even think, ‘Okay, I think this one and this one will be the ones that will be useful’.

“But believe me, sometimes we are on the match, and I think, ‘ah, if I had here that one, I would be probably putting him to play’ – even sometimes that can happen.

“Just we have a big respect for all the players on the squad, and we trust them all. There will be moments for all of them.

“But I cannot break the rules of the game. I can’t break the rules of the game.”
